Operating the Controls
Display
Whilst in the Run Mode, the 4 digit LCD, by default, will display the current
level reading in metres, the display will also alternate between the reading
and “LOE” when a fault condition (Loss Of Echo) is detected. When in the
Program Mode the display is used to read information on the Menu Options
and the values entered.

Run Mode
This mode is used once the
IMP+
IMP+
IMP+
IMP+
has been set up in program mode. It is also
the default mode that the unit reverts to when it resumes operation after a
power failure.
When the
IMP+
IMP+
IMP+
IMP+
is switched on for the first time, it will display, in metres,
the distance from the transducer face to the target.
After programming is complete, any relay outputs that are set will operate
when the level reaches the relevant setpoint.
